Engineered Garments was founded by Daiki Suzuki in New
York in 1999, after taking inspiration from his years buying for
the Nepenthes stores in their early stages, and combining it
with his own vision. As a brand, our aim is to make garments
that become more personal through the experiences you
have with them. We value unique garment construction with
attention to detail, with meaning and hidden qualities behind
each design. We venture into conflicting themes, straying
from “perfect design”. We are not designed but engineered.
KARHU, meaning “bear” in Finnish, is a leading running
brand, and has provided technical running and outdoor gear
for 100 years. With an authentic heritage in athletics and a
deep connection to the outdoors, KARHU follows the Finnish
principles of design simplicity and running purity. KARHU shoes
have been worn on the feet of the greatest Finnish runners,
including Paavo Nurmi and five Boston Marathon champions.
During the 1960s and 70s, KARHU pioneered a number of new synthetic
materials and technologies in their running shoes including
nylon and air cushioning. The development of Air Cushion
began in the early 70s and was officially launched in 1977
with a shoe called the Champion (now Mestari). This was thegu.
first shoe to feature such technology which made KARHU
the first sport brand with a patent on an air cushion sole.
The Mestari was worn during international competition by top
Finnish runners such as Olavi Suomalainen and became a bestseller
for KARHU selling over 1,000,000 units worldwide at that time.
